#include <stdbool.h>
#include <stddef.h>
#include <stdint.h>
#include <string.h>
#include "ringfifo.h"
void fifo_register(_fifo_t *pfifo, uint8_t *pfifo_buf, uint32_t size,
lock_fun lock, lock_fun unlock)
{
pfifo->buf_size = size;
pfifo->buf = pfifo_buf;
pfifo->pwrite = pfifo->buf;
pfifo->pread = pfifo->buf;
pfifo->occupy_size = 0;
pfifo->lock = lock;
pfifo->unlock = unlock;
}
void fifo_release(_fifo_t *pfifo)
{
pfifo->buf_size = 0;
pfifo->occupy_size = 0;
pfifo->buf = NULL;
pfifo->pwrite = 0;
pfifo->pread = 0;
pfifo->lock = NULL;
pfifo->unlock = NULL;
}
uint32_t fifo_write(_fifo_t *pfifo, const uint8_t *pbuf, uint32_t size)
{
uint32_t w_size = 0;
uint32_t free_size = 0;
if ((size == 0U) || (pfifo == NULL) || (pbuf == NULL))
{
return 0;
}
free_size = fifo_get_free_size(pfifo);
if (free_size == 0U)
{
return 0;
}
if (free_size < size)
{
size = free_size;
}
w_size = size;
if (pfifo->lock != NULL)
{
pfifo->lock();
}
while (w_size-- > 0U)
{
*pfifo->pwrite++ = *pbuf++;
if (pfifo->pwrite >= (pfifo->buf + pfifo->buf_size))
{
pfifo->pwrite = pfifo->buf;
}
pfifo->occupy_size++;
}
if (pfifo->unlock != NULL)
{
pfifo->unlock();
}
return size;
}
uint32_t fifo_read(_fifo_t *pfifo, uint8_t *pbuf, uint32_t size)
{
uint32_t r_size = 0;
uint32_t occupy_size = 0;
if ((size == 0U) || (pfifo == NULL) || (pbuf == NULL))
{
return 0;
}
occupy_size = fifo_get_occupy_size(pfifo);
if (occupy_size == 0U)
{
return 0;
}
if (occupy_size < size)
{
size = occupy_size;
}
if (pfifo->lock != NULL)
{
pfifo->lock();
}
r_size = size;
while (r_size-- > 0U)
{
*pbuf++ = *pfifo->pread++;
if (pfifo->pread >= (pfifo->buf + pfifo->buf_size))
{
pfifo->pread = pfifo->buf;
}
pfifo->occupy_size--;
}
if (pfifo->unlock != NULL)
{
pfifo->unlock();
}
return size;
}
uint32_t fifo_get_total_size(_fifo_t *pfifo)
{
if (pfifo == NULL)
{
return 0;
}
return pfifo->buf_size;
}
uint32_t fifo_get_free_size(_fifo_t *pfifo)
{
uint32_t size;
if (pfifo == NULL)
{
return 0;
}
size = pfifo->buf_size - fifo_get_occupy_size(pfifo);
return size;
}
uint32_t fifo_get_occupy_size(_fifo_t *pfifo)
{
if (pfifo == NULL)
{
return 0;
}
return pfifo->occupy_size;
}
